Conservatives Watch More Porn

guy watching television

A new study finds that people in red states consume more pornography than their blue-state peers. Though the disparity is "not so stark," reseracher Benjamin Edelman found a positive correlation between a state's consumption of internet smut and its conservativeness and religiosity. Edelman used credit card data to tabulate porn consumption and controlled for regional differences in internet access and adjusted for population. Utah tops the porn consumption list with 5.47 "adult content subscriptions" her 1000 broadband internet users. Montana broke the red state mold but clocking the fewest subscriptions: 1.92 per 10000. Eight of the top 10 porn consuming states went for John McCain in 2008. (Florida and Hawaii were the exceptions.) States where a majority of residents say they "have old-fashioned values about family and marriage" bought more porn than those who disagreed with that statement. The same trend applies to places where people think "AIDS might be God's punishment for immoral sexual behavior."
